Job Requirements Position Summary

  • This position is responsible for the management of multiple projects each day.
  • Responsible for overseeing all aspects of construction and renovation operations, ensuring projects are completed on time and within budget. This includes strategic planning, project estimates, scheduling, resource allocation, RFI / submittal processes, and compliance with safety and regulatory requirements.
  • Works with Infection Control and the Safety department to develop policies to ensure construction renovation activities within the hospital system meet all infection control guidelines and regulatory requirements.
  • Builds and maintains cohesive and productive work and project teams within the department in order to achieve the required outputs, either as a work unit or as a component within the organization.
  • The Director acts as an advisor / collaborator to other departments as required for problem solving and to assist in maintaining the quality of care we provide to our customers.

Minimum Requirements Education

  • Associate’s degree in an engineering, construction, or project management field.
  • In place of an associate’s degree, a High School Diploma along with 10 years’ experience in an engineering / construction discipline within a healthcare setting.

Experience

  • Must have previous experience with DNV standards as well as OSHA, CMS, and DHEC/DPH regulations and AIA guidelines.
  • Experience in preparing contract documents along with knowledge of architecture, engineering, construction, and building activation.
  • Knowledge and experience in capital equipment planning, budgeting, and operational management.
  • Excellent planning, decision making, prioritizing, and goal achievement skills are essential.
  • Must be flexible in working with deadlines, changing priorities, and changing organizational imperatives.
  • Experience working with large and complex organizations.
  • Analytical in the review and use of information related to building, fire, and life safety.

License/Registration/Certifications

  • Must hold an unlimited SC General Contractors License

Core Job Responsibilities

  • Ensures all projects conform 100% to all federal, state, and local codes and regulations as well as all NFPA Life Safety and International Building Codes.
  • Preparation of all bid documents and contracts through the OAC for all subcontractors and equipment vendors.
  • Ensures all staff, subcontractors, and vendors as part construction renovation projects maintain compliance with all regulations put forth by the AHJ’s and hospital policies.
  • Monitor, control, track, and report on each individual project budget and schedule.
  • Develop strategies and best practices for construction renovation projects to foster positive departmental interactions and improve satisfaction within the hospital system.
  • Track all required federal, state, and local documentation / records and ensure all documentation is available and filed correctly.
  • Participate in the Facilities department administrative call schedule and works hand in hand with the operations side of Facilities to assist in problems as they arise.
  • Evaluates performance of the team in order to ensure the achievement of the team’s objectives.
  • Coordination with any outside parties related to project management and owners’ rep with construction projects not self-performed by SRHS.
